With Punjab witnessing an alarming surge in Covid instances, the state authorities has determined to behave powerful in opposition to healthcare employees reluctant to take vaccine.
At a latest video-conference, Principal Secretary Hussan Lal directed all civil surgeons to make sure complete employees was vaccinated quickly. For these refusing to take vaccine, a weekly RTPCR check earlier than becoming a member of responsibility was made should.
The message was conveyed to the sector employees by civil surgeons. An order issued by the civil surgeon in Mansa mentions that “well being workers not getting themselves examined received’t be allowed to enter their workplace and will likely be marked absent”.
Hussan Lal mentioned they weren’t forcing any worker to take the jab, however vaccination was crucial in view of the employees’s public dealing.
Punjab had registered 2.06 lakh healthcare employees for vaccination, however just one.08 lakh took the primary dose and 54,000 the second. Earlier, Well being Minister Balbir Singh Sidhu had ordered that healthcare employees not getting vaccinated wouldn’t be reimbursed for any Covid-related hospitalisation.

PSEB postpones exams
Punjab College Training Board has postponed Class X and XII exams. The Class XII exams will now begin on April 20 (as a substitute of March 22) and Class X on Could 4 (earlier April 9).
No early jab for judges
The Centre on Monday opposed a PIL within the SC in search of preferential remedy for judges, attorneys and courtroom employees as regards vaccination. Making a separate class will not be fascinating, the Centre mentioned.
